@charset "UTF-8";

.top_bg {
  background: url("../images/medicalnurse/img_bg_medicalnurse.png") repeat-x;
  background-size: cover;
}

.top.inner {
  background-image: url("../images/medicalnurse/img_top_medicalnurse.png");
  background-position: right 15px top 8px;
  background-size: 228px auto;
}

h1 {
  margin-bottom: 14px;
  text-shadow:  
      2px  2px 8px #ffffff,
      -2px  2px 8px #ffffff,
      2px -2px 8px #ffffff,
      -2px -2px 8px #ffffff,
      2px  0px 8px #ffffff,
      0px  2px 8px #ffffff,
      -2px  0px 8px #ffffff,
      0px -2px 8px #ffffff;
}

h1 span {
  margin-right: 2px;
  text-shadow    : 
       1px  1px 0px #ffffff,
      -1px  1px 0px #ffffff,
       1px -1px 0px #ffffff,
      -1px -1px 0px #ffffff,
       1px  0px 0px #ffffff,
       0px  1px 0px #ffffff,
      -1px  0px 0px #ffffff,
       0px -1px 0px #ffffff;
}

.top.inner p {
  text-shadow:  
  2px  2px 4px #ffffff,
  -2px  2px 4px #ffffff,
   2px -2px 4px #ffffff,
  -2px -2px 4px #ffffff,
   2px  0px 4px #ffffff,
   0px  2px 4px #ffffff,
  -2px  0px 4px #ffffff,
   0px -2px 4px #ffffff;
}


h2:after {
  background-color: #B4DFE4;
}

@media screen and (min-width: 768px) {
  .top_bg {
    background-position: center 20px;
  }
  .top.inner {
    background-image: url("../images/medicalnurse/img_top_medicalnurse.png");
    background-position: right 30px top 30px;
    background-size: 264px auto;
  }
  h1,h1 span,.top.inner p {
    text-shadow: none;
  }
  h1 {
    margin-bottom: 10px;
  }
}